Child Wellbeing Officer – Cairns Residential Healing Place
Location:Cairns| Status:Full Time, 76 hours per fortnight| Salary:SCHCDSI Level 4–5
About Warringu
Warringu is an Aboriginal Community Controlled, not-for-profit organisation governed by a community Board of Directors.
We deliver specialist services supporting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ander women and children impacted by domestic, family and/or sexual violence and homelessness across Cairns and surrounding regions, including Yarrabah, the Atherton Tablelands, Cape York and the Torres Strait.
About the Role
We are seeking a compassionate and skilled Child Wellbeing Officer to support children and families living in a residential DFV healing environment.
This role provides trauma-informed, child-centred support that promotes safety, emotional wellbeing, and healthy development through play-based learning, structured activities, and engagement with education and community services.
You will work closely with a multidisciplinary team, schools, and external services to support stability, connection, and recovery for children impacted by trauma and family violence.
Key Responsibilities
Provide child-centred, trauma-informed support to children affected by DFV and adversity
Plan and deliver play-based and structured developmental activities tailored to individual needs
Support emotional regulation, resilience, and positive behaviour outcomes
Observe, document, and respond to children's emotional and behavioural needs in collaboration with staff and caregivers
Support engagement with education and early learning services
Work collaboratively with multidisciplinary teams and external agencies to ensure coordinated care
About You (Selection Criteria)
Experience supporting children impacted by trauma or disrupted environments, with sound understanding of child development and trauma‐related behaviours.




Experience supporting children's engagement in education and early learning, including liaising with schools, early childhood services, and caregivers.
Proven ability to work effectively within multidisciplinary teams, with strong written and verbal communication skills.
Cultural capability and experience working with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ander children and young people and/or CALD communities.
Essential Requirements
Relevant qualification in Education (Early Childhood or Primary), Child Development, Community Services (Child & Adolescent), or a related discipline.
Minimum three (3) years' experience in child development, youth services, or educational support roles.
Current Drivers Licence.
Blue Card - Suitability for Child-Related Employment.
Successful National Police Check, dated within the last three months.
